The second annual LIVE at Squamish festival takes place this weekend, Aug 20 – 21. Metric, Weezer and Girl Talk headline the two-day, two-stage event, which also includes a few other features (see below). To kick-off the festival, organizers have planned a party tonight at the festival site in Squamish.

The free, limited capacity Sound Check party features performances by The Matinée, My!Gay!Husband! and Kuba Oms and the Velvet Revolution.

The show will have guaranteed entrance to onsite campers and the first 1000 people who come onsite. A ticket to the festival isn’t necessary. The venue – Hendrickson Fields & Logger Sports Ground, Squamish, B.C. – opens from 6 p.m. to 9 p.m. and the beer garden will be open.
